Located in the Karlovy Vary Region of the Czech Republic, Chodov is a town that offers a glimpse into authentic Bohemian life away from the primary tourist trails. With a population of approximately 12,000, it provides a calm and residential environment for travelers. Its proximity to the world-famous spa towns of Karlovy Vary and Mariánské Lázně makes it an ideal and often more affordable base for regional exploration. The surrounding area is characterized by a mix of industrial heritage and rolling natural landscapes, perfect for those who enjoy quiet walks and discovering the local history of western Czechia.

The town is primarily residential and much quieter than neighboring spa resorts.
English may be less common here than in major tourist centers; basic Czech or German is helpful.
Ideal for travelers with a car or those comfortable using regional transit to explore.

Spring in Chodov is mild and pleasant, ideal for regional sightseeing and hiking.
Summers are warm, perfect for exploring the nearby Ore Mountains and outdoor attractions.
Fall offers beautiful autumn colors across the Karlovy Vary Region, great for nature lovers.
Winters are quiet and often snowy, providing a cozy atmosphere near the region's thermal spas.
